A solvent is a substance in which a solute is dissolved to form a solution. The solute can be solids, liquids, or gases that are dissolved in a solvent to create a homogeneous mixture. Examples include water (solvent) dissolving salt (solute) to form a saltwater solution.

Solubility refers to the ability of a substance to dissolve in a solvent, while dissociation refers to the breaking apart of a compound into its individual ions when it is dissolved in a solvent. Solubility is about how much of a substance can dissolve in a solvent, while dissociation is about how the substance behaves once it is dissolved.

Solubility is how much of a substance will dissolve in a given solvent. The rule for solubility is "like dissolves like". So polar substances, like ionic compounds, will dissolve in polar solvents, like water. Non-polar substances, like organics, will dissolve in more non-polar organic solvents, like acetone, ethanol, benzene, etc.

Solubility of a solute is the amount of this substance dissolved in a given solvent, at a given temperature and pressure; the solubility is expressed in g/L or g/100 mL.
